Db Nedir 2024-2025 Güncel Bilimsel Bilgiler

DB Nedir?

DB, İngilizce “database” kelimesinin kısaltmasıdır ve Türkçe’de “veri tabanı” anlamına gelir. Veri tabanı, bir bilgisayar sisteminde elektronik olarak depolanan yapılandırılmış bilgi veya veriden oluşan düzenli bir koleksiyondur. Veri tabanları, büyük miktarda veriyi depolamak, yönetmek ve erişmek için kullanılır.

Veri tabanları, günümüzde birçok farklı alanda kullanılmaktadır. Örneğin, işletmelerin müşteri bilgilerini, ürünlerini ve hizmetlerini, finansal verilerini, stoklarını ve üretim süreçlerini depolamak için veri tabanlarından yararlanmaktadır. Ayrıca, hükümetler, eğitim kurumları, sağlık kuruluşları ve diğer kuruluşlar da veri tabanlarını yaygın bir şekilde kullanmaktadır.

Veritabanı Bileşenleri

Bir veri tabanı, aşağıdaki temel bileşenlerden oluşur:

  • Veri: Veri tabanının temel bileşenidir. Veri, metin, sayı, tarih, resim veya video gibi çeşitli formatlarda olabilir.
  • Tablolar: Verileri organize etmek için kullanılan yapılardır. Her tablo, belirli bir türde veriyi içerir. Örneğin, bir müşteri veri tabanında müşteri adı, soyadı, adresi, e-posta adresi ve telefon numarası gibi verileri içeren bir “müşteriler” tablosu olabilir.
  • Kolonlar: Tabloları oluşturan sütunlardır. Her kolon, belirli bir türde veri içerir. Örneğin, “müşteriler” tablosunda “isim” kolonu metin verileri içerir, “soyadı” kolonu metin verileri içerir, “adres” kolonu metin verileri içerir ve “e-posta adresi” kolonu metin verileri içerir.
  • Satırlar: Tabloları oluşturan satırlardır. Her satır, bir tablodaki bir kayıttır. Örneğin, “müşteriler” tablosunda bir satır, bir müşterinin bilgilerini içerir.
  • İlişkiler: Tabloları birbirine bağlayan yapılardır. İlişkiler, tablolar arasında veri alışverişini sağlar. Örneğin, bir müşteri veri tabanında bir “müşteriler” tablosu ve bir “siparişler” tablosu olabilir. Bu tablolar, “müşteri kimliği” kolonu aracılığıyla ilişkilendirilebilir. Bu sayede, bir müşterinin sipariş bilgilerine erişmek için “müşteri kimliği” kolonunu kullanarak iki tabloyu birbirine bağlamak mümkündür.

Veritabanı Yönetim Sistemi (DBMS)

Veri tabanlarını oluşturmak, yönetmek ve kullanmak için veri tabanı yönetim sistemi (DBMS) adı verilen yazılımlar kullanılır. DBMS’ler, verileri depolamak, yönetmek ve erişmek için çeşitli araçlar ve işlevler sağlar.

DBMS’ler, aşağıdaki temel işlevleri yerine getirir:

  • Veri oluşturma ve düzenleme: DBMS’ler, verileri oluşturmak, düzenlemek ve kaldırmak için araçlar sağlar.
  • Veri erişimi: DBMS’ler, verilere erişmek için çeşitli araçlar sağlar.
  • Veri güvenliği: DBMS’ler, verileri korumak için güvenlik özellikleri sağlar.
  • Veri performansı: DBMS’ler, verilerin verimli bir şekilde erişilmesini sağlamak için performans iyileştirmeleri sağlar.

Veritabanı Türleri

Veritabanları, farklı özellikleri ve kullanım alanlarına göre çeşitli türlere ayrılır.

Yapısal veri tabanları: Bu tür veri tabanları, verileri tablolar ve kolonlar şeklinde organize eder. Yapısal veri tabanları, en yaygın kullanılan veri tabanı türüdür.

NoSQL veri tabanları: Bu tür veri tabanları, verileri tablolar yerine farklı yapılarda organize eder. NoSQL veri tabanları, büyük miktarda veri depolamak ve işlemek için daha uygundur.

Obje yönelimli veri tabanları: Bu tür veri tabanları, verileri nesneler şeklinde organize eder. Nesne yönelimli veri tabanları, karmaşık veri yapılarını depolamak ve işlemek için daha uygundur.

Veritabanı Kullanım Alanları

Veri tabanları, günümüzde birçok farklı alanda kullanılmaktadır.

  • İşletmeler: İşletmeler, müşteri bilgilerini, ürünlerini ve hizmetlerini, finansal verilerini, stoklarını ve üretim süreçlerini depolamak için veri tabanlarından yararlanmaktadır.
  • Hükümetler: Hükümetler, vatandaşların bilgilerini, vergi bilgilerini, kamu hizmetleri verilerini ve diğer verileri depolamak için veri tabanlarından yararlanmaktadır.
  • Eğitim kurumları: Eğitim kurumları, öğrencilerin bilgilerini, akademik kayıtlarını, öğretmenlerin bilgilerini ve diğer verileri depolamak için veri tabanlarından yararlanmaktadır.
  • Sağlık kuruluşları: Sağlık kuruluşları, hastaların bilgilerini, tıbbi kayıtlarını, doktorların

Yayımlandı

kategorisi